Provider Comparison
| Provider | Monthly Cost | Deductible | Reimbursement | Annual Limit |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Lemonade | $15-40 | $100-500 | 70-90% | $5k-100k |
| Healthy Paws | $20-50 | $100-500 | 70-90% | Unlimited |
| Trupanion | $30-70 | $0-1000 | 90% | Unlimited |
| ASPCA | $18-45 | $100-500 | 70-90% | $5k-10k |

What are the waiting periods for Pet Insurance Business Continuity?
Waiting periods vary by provider and coverage type. Accidents typically have 2-15 day waiting periods, illnesses 14-30 days, and orthopedic conditions up to 12 months.
